			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Sprint launches XOHM a new mobile internet network in Baltimore, Maryland. The high speed wireless WiMax 802.16e MIMO OFDM network can be used with a $79.99 home modem or a $59.99 Expresscard for laptops. Sprint claims download speeds of up to 4Mbits/s and download speeds of up to 1.5MBits/s.</p>
